This is really a final attempt at resolution of my grievance with your company and the service I received. I have not been given the time of day and as such are very frustrated.
I have recently gone off the consulting portion of your service and have to say that my money has not been well spent. The level of service that I received from your company is no where near the outrageous prices that you charge. I do not feel that your weekly follow-up calls with a consultant from one of your teams does anything more than check in to see if you have read and started on the next days material of your written program. This type of follow-up action could be done simply by setting a reminder for yourself on a personal calendar. No insightful information exchange whatsoever and no real value as a result.
I had asked my consultant from the Red Team about getting a refund for the program a couple of times and she always said that it was not possible and that no refund policy was in place at your company. I find this very hard to believe! In addition, I also left two messages for the Sales Rep/Manager who sold me your service hoping that I could get a response. I never received a call back.
With no refund policy in place (which would be my preferred action) you leave no other alternative for an unsatisfied customer such as myself but to make it a mission to let as many people as possible know about the overpriced program that you offer. The approximate $3,500.00 I spent on your consulting service is an astronomical amount of money and frankly, the services that you offer are no where near this dollar amount.
Consider this message a RED FLAG and it should be taken very seriously. If you decide this is not a high priority for your company that is your decision.
In addition, I felt it was time to start recording my interaction with your company as my messages and requests have gone unanswered. Every piece of future correspondence will be recorded as I post copies of them all on my new blog and soon-to-be website. I feel it is important to make my experience public so that others can learn from it. I intend to document my entire experience with your company as well as some of your more cost-effective and value-rich competitors.
